/**
* Creates a new SSL connection to the specified XMPP server on the given host and port.
*
* @param host the host name, or null for the loopback address.
* @param port the port on the server that should be used (default XMPP SSL port is 5223).
* @param serviceName the name of the XMPP server to connect to; e.g. <tt>jivesoftware.com</tt>.
* @throws XMPPException if an error occurs while trying to establish the connection.
* Two possible errors can occur which will be wrapped by an XMPPException --
* UnknownHostException (XMPP error code 504), and IOException (XMPP error code
* 502). The error codes and wrapped exceptions can be used to present more
* appropiate error messages to end-users.
*/
public SSLXMPPConnection(String host, int port, String serviceName) throws XMPPException {
super(host, port, serviceName, socketFactory);
}

/**
* Trust manager which accepts certificates without any validation
* except date validation.
*/
private static class DummyTrustManager implements X509TrustManager {
public boolean isClientTrusted(X509Certificate[] cert) {
return true;
}
public boolean isServerTrusted(X509Certificate[] cert) {
try {
cert[0].checkValidity();
return true;
}
catch (CertificateExpiredException e) {
return false;
}
catch (CertificateNotYetValidException e) {
return false;
}
}
public X509Certificate[] getAcceptedIssuers() {
return new X509Certificate[0];
}
}
